Just saw some boards labeled Micro ATX - they look smaller than typical ATX
boards. Does the ATX label guarantee that they will fit into a standard ATX
case?

Thanks.

Jeff,

That's usually true. The mATX boards are shorter but most cases are punched
for shorter mATX as well as the ATX boards.

Most MICRO-ATX motherboards use the same hole placement design as ATX except
they have fewer holes. Assuming they are using the ATX Standard. Even goes
for MINI-ITX, except it would really be a waste of space.
